Chicago, Illinois June 8th, 2010 - In order to help streamline and simplify log in accounts Aladdin 4D forums now have a new home on Amiga.org. This should make them easier to access for those interested in Aladdin 4D and current owners of the 3D package. If you have no interest in 3D animation software or Aladdin 4D you can ignore the new forums and not comment in them. New versions of Aladdin 4D are still in development. Over 3000 hours of development have gone into Aladdin 4D 6.0 to make it multi-platform and modern.
 
The new version will showcase that fast native 3D animation software can scream on Amiga OS 4.x, MorphOS 2.x and AROS. Many exciting 3D animation programs had their start on the Amiga platform but abandoned it for greener pastures long ago. Aladdin 4D will show that multi-platform quality software can be acceived without leaving out Amiga OS, MorphOS & AROS. If you have created an account on Aladdin4d.com you will have to recreate it here, unless of course you already have an account on Amiga.org like many Aladdin 4D owners.
 
The forums on Aladdin4d.com will remain there during the transition but will eventually be copied and included on Amiga.org. Aladdin4d.com will cease to be a forum in the future and will instead be a full website with details about the 3D package. Forum posting has already been disabled on Aladdin4d.com. If you have any questions we will be glad to help you and answer them. Aladdin 4D 6.0 is not vaporware, a feature incomplete beta for Mac OS X was given to Rich at AmiZed Studios on May 18th, 2010 and he can verify that it is real. The current 5.x version of Aladdin 4D is still available and runs great on MorphOS, Amiga OS 4.x and Amiga virtual machines like Amiga Forever 2010. A fix was included in MorphOS 2.5 that allows the Aladdin 4D installer to complete without problems.

Your free to believe anything you like. We never promised the latest and cutting edge 3D animation tech in Aladdin 4D. It is a entry level, beginners package that also has some cool features like advance gas effects. When we took over Aladdin 4D the code had not been touched in almost a decade (no upgrades). We are not responsable for that long inactivity but since aquiring it over 3000 hours have been invested in making it multi-platform and updating it.

Until we got a peek at the source code we had no idea what we were in for! If you need the latest and greatest in 3D animation software we recommend LightWave 3D. One of the nice things about A4D is it's also available for Amiga OS, MorphOS & AROS. Prepair to be laughed at if you ask other 3D animation vendors to make their 3D app available for those platforms. We could have went the route of making Aladdin 4D Windows and Mac only but we chose not to.

Yes the forums were moved here so they get more attention and to make them easier to access. We are not sure if Aladdin 4D 6.0 will be for classic yet. The major new feature in 6.0 is that it's Muti-platform. Amiga OS 4.x native, MorphOS native, AROS native, Mac OS X native, Etc. Aladdin 4D 5.x for classic Amiga does not need this feature since it's already Amiga Classic native & Amiga Virtual Machine (Amiga Forever 2010) native.
